Resumen

This study presents a computational model of exposure of a patient, cardiologist and a nurse in a typical scenario of cardiac interventional procedures. In this case, a set of conversion coefficients (CC) for effective dose (E) in terms of the kerma-area product (KAP) was calculated for the individuals involved, using seven different energy spectra and eight beam projections. We also calculated the CC for the skin entrance dose (ESD) of the patient normalized by PKA. All individuals were represented by anthropomorphic computer simulators embedded in a radiation transport code based on Monte Carlo simulation.
